1.0 out of 5 stars Caveat Emptor!, 7 Jan 2009
By Geoff_W (Nottingham, UK) - See all my reviews
Buyer Beware - you really do get what you pay for...

I bought these cables to connect up a Sony KDL-32W4000 TV, a Sony HT-SS1300 AV Amp, a Sony BD-S550 Bluray player and a Humax HDR Freesat recorder. They worked OK for the basic transmission of picture and sound, but I had all sorts of problems with the Bravia Sync control system. The TV would keep losing its HDMI Control functions and fail to recognise the other Sony components. Sometimes the TV remote would control the AV Amp, other times not - the TV reverting to its own internal speakers. Occasionally the Bravia Sync system became so confused I had to do a full reset on the TV.

After talking to Sony, they suggested that the HDMI cables were just not up to it. To be fair, Sony didn't try to push their own, much more expensive, cables; just that I needed High Speed, fully HDMI 1.3a spec ones.

So I have now bought the High-Speed PLATINUM HDMI Cable (Full-HD 1080p v1.3b 10.2Gbps) from HD Cables (via Amazon). Result? Everything is now performing correctly, but even better, the picture quality is far superior with much better detail, contrast and colour saturation.

So I cannot recommend these cables for anything other than a basic HD Ready setup.

4.0 out of 5 stars Good quality affordable cable, 28 April 2008
There's a bit of a debate in the industry as to whether there's any difference between budget and premium HDMI cables. Whilst i don't want to get caught up in the science side of things, i think we can all agree that a well made cable is always a plus.

This HDMI cable has a strong housing for the cable and solidly moulded terminations, whilst these may not improve the signal quality you can guarantee it won't harm it, and will provide a good solid long-lasting cable that won't suffer from connection problems later in life, and should also avoid the twisting effect you can sometimes get when bending cheap cables and losing signal.

This LINX HDMI Cable proved a very successful addition to my system, i used it for connecting my PS3 to my monitor and it worked a treat. Picture quality is great as i'd expect, but the build quality is equally impressive for a budget cable (I paid less than a fiver for mine) and well worth buying for all your HDMI sources unless your system warrants spending £50 on a Chord or Cambridge Audio cable.
